10 GDPR and Rights of EEA and UK Users
If you are located in the European Economic Area, the United Kingdom, or another jurisdiction with similar data protection rights, you may have certain rights regarding your personal data.
Depending on the circumstances, these rights may include:
- the right to access the personal data we hold about you;
- the right to correct inaccurate or incomplete personal data;
- the right to request deletion of your personal data;
- the right to restrict or object to certain processing;
- the right to data portability, where applicable;
- the right to withdraw consent where processing is based on consent;
- the right to lodge a complaint with a competent data protection authority.
The legal bases for processing personal data are:
- performance of requested app functionality, where processing is necessary to create and maintain the user account and provide county-level app content;
- consent, where consent is required by applicable law, including where a minor’s use of the App requires parent, guardian, or legally valid educational authorization;
- legitimate interests, limited to maintaining the security, integrity, and basic operation of the App;
- legal obligation, where we are required to comply with applicable law or a competent authority.
Where personal data is processed on the basis of consent, consent may be withdrawn at any time. Withdrawal of consent does not affect the lawfulness of processing carried out before consent was withdrawn.
